(R)-Lotaustralin
- CAS No.: 534-67-8
- Formula:C11H19NO6
- Molecular Weight:261.27
IUPAC Name: (R)-2-methyl-2-(((2S,3R,4S,5S,6R)-3,4,5-trihydroxy-6-(hydroxymethyl)tetrahydro-2H-pyran-2-yl)oxy)butanenitrile
InChIKey: WEWBWVMTOYUPHH-QHAQEBJBSA-N
SMILES: CC[C@@](C#N)(C)O[C@@H]1O[C@@H]([C@H]([C@@H]([C@H]1O)O)O)CO
Biological Activity: (R)-Lotaustralin is a cyanogenic compound derived from Manihot Utilissima, playing a role in the plant's biological defense mechanism. When plant tissue is damaged, (R)-Lotaustralin is hydrolyzed by enzymes such as linamarase, releasing cyanide and thereby exerting a toxic defensive effect[1].
